Ike Seiya! Tomo no shi o koete

Gemini gets certain of his victory, beating Seiya and his 5 senses. At the same time, Mu of Aries helps Shaka of Virgo and Phoenix Ikki from another dimension. Shaka repaired Ikki's Phoenix Cloth. On the other hand, losing 5senses, Seiya still continues to fight against the Gold Saint of Gemini, Saga. Suddenly, the Justice Face on the mask of Gold Cloth of Gemini sheds tears. Ikki comes into the Pope's room and lets Seiya go to the Athena's Shrine. Defeating Ikki, Saga of Gemini follows Seiya. In the Athena's Shrine, Seiya finds the Sheild of the Athena Statue, and ...

Tsudoe tomo yo! Atena no moto ni

Eventually, Athena Saori is revived. The light from the Athena's Sheild reaches to her. The Gold Saint of Libra, the mentor of Dragon Shiryu tells the truth to the other Gold Saints what happened 13 years ago, and that Saori is the reincarnation of Athena. Saori moves to the Athena's Shrine from the foot of the Sanctuary through the 12 rooms of the Gold Saints, saving other Bronze Saints, Shiryu, Hyoga and Shun by the miracle power of Cosmo. In Athena's Shrine, Seiya is about to death, beaten by Saga of Gemini, Seiya helped by Ikki. And other friends, Shiryu, Hyoga ...

#114 S1E18 Oo abare! Karibu no Ghosts Saints 7.0

The Pope is furious with Docrates' failure, and Shina advises Gigars to send the amazon Jeist (Shina's disciple, who was banned from the Sanctuary by the former Pope) to recover the Gold helmet. In an castle on an island at the Carribean Sea, Jeist receives a letter from the Sanctuary and summons her disciples, the Ghost Saints: Serpent, Dolphin and Medusa. They take over a big nuclear energy-powered oil ship that belongs to Kido Foundation and threaten to destroy it unless the Bronze Saints give the helm to them. Seiya and the others go to the ship and Seiya is forced to fight alone against the Serpent and the Dolphin. Otherwise, Medusa will destroy the ship. However, Shun immobilizes Medusa with his chains and the Bronze Saints go to help Seiya but, all of a sudden, the ocean is filled by ghost pirate ships, and thousands of ghost pirates invade the oil ship and distract the saints. The Ghost Saints seize the opportunity, steal the helm and jump to the ocean.
